I have been exhibiting since 1987 here and abroad. At first my art was abstract painting, then collage, then free-form which evolved to today’s 3-D paintings. In 1991/92 I received a Painting Fellowship from the New Jersey State Council on the Arts (NJSCA); and in 1993 an Outstanding Achievement Award at the Fellowship Recipients Exhibition. I have been a member of the Painting Affiliates for over 10 years. I am associated with the Walter Wickiser Gallery in NYC.
I live and work in Englewood Cliffs.

The creative process for me is intuitive – starting with materials and/or marks that I make. I like putting things together – sometimes pieces that seem not to go together. Combining things with a former life with new materials is a wonderful challenge.
My work has been exhibited widely in galleries and universities throughout the United States and also has been shown in Europe, Mexico, South Africa, Israel and New Zealand and am one of 40 artists featured in the book Masters: Collage, Major Works by Leading Artists published by Lark Books.

Art Center Painting Affiliates
An exhibiting group of professional artists who are members of the Art Center of Northern New Jersey.
